Cobblestone Installation Questions
What types of surfaces are suitable for cobblestone installation? Cobblestones are ideal for driveways, walkways, patios, and garden paths, providing durable and attractive surfaces.
How long does a cobblestone installation typically last? Properly installed cobblestones can last for decades with minimal maintenance, making them a long-lasting choice for property improvements.
Are cobblestones suitable for areas with heavy traffic? Yes, cobblestones are well-suited for high-traffic areas due to their strength and ability to withstand frequent use.
What should property owners consider before installing cobblestones? It's important to evaluate the project scope, existing surface conditions, and drainage needs to ensure a successful installation.
